The right side says: “As the horrors close in around us, we turn to story to process our fears, our desires, and our futures. In Choices: An Anthology of Reproductive Horror, nineteen writers whose reproductive rights are under threat explore the stories of those who, like them, have had their choices stolen from them.
These stories serve as a reminder of the power of choice and the importance of fighting for every human’s right to choose their own future.”

The right side says: I was four when the law passed. It didn’t sound too terrible, at first. Or perhaps it was the method in which it had been presented to me—by my ridiculously-in-love mother and equally infatuated father. As the population declined more rapidly than ever before, the law was a necessity to keep society alive.
‘Each adult, fertile woman, is to conceive a child by the age of 20. Child support will be provided by the government to those making less than 100 000 per annum. Failing to adhere to this law will result in a court mandated partner and potential jail time.’
~ Excerpt from What is Asexuality in the Eyes of the Law by
Ondine Mayor
